This latest sighting comes on the heels of a confirmed fire that erupted at EPCOT on March 22, 2025. That incident, which took place backstage near the France Pavilion, was traced to a walk-in cooler. Although the exact cause was not immediately disclosed, eyewitness reports described thick smoke rising over the World Showcase, catching the attention of guests and Cast Members alike.
